Causes

Birth defects are structural issues that impact some or all of the body. The severity of these issues can vary from mild to life-threatening. Each year, about 1 out of 33 babies are born with a birth defect.

It can be a difficult time for parents and other family members when a baby is born without any birth defect. Some birth defects can be inherited from the genetic makeup of parents, while others are caused by a variety of factors, including obstetrical complications as well as medication side effects infections or toxins.

Studies and birth defect attorneys have shown that some of birth defects are due to environmental causes, including medication that is not properly prescribed by doctors and toxic chemicals that are present in the workplace and at home, and toxic substances that can contaminate the environment. During the Vietnam War mothers were exposed to the herbicide Agent Orange which caused birth defects in their children. Sadly, a majority of these birth defects could be prevented with the appropriate care.

Symptoms

Birth defects can alter the way your body looks and functions. It could be a structural issue (such as a lip or cleft palate) or result from genetic changes. A chromosome extra is responsible for the Down syndrome. Certain medications and environmental factors could contribute to the condition.

Some birth defects, like cleft lips and palates, are very obvious, while other birth defects can be less obvious. They may be caused by a slow response to sound, or the inability to reach developmental milestones like crawling and sitting up.

A birth injury may be caused by an abnormality in the birth or it could happen during labor and birth or during labor, for example, the caput succedaneum (a swelling on the newborn's scalp due to pressure during a head-first birth). Sometimes, these injuries can be difficult to recognize, especially when they manifest as reduced heart rate, lowered oxygen levels, or excessive drooling.
